Divination Cards are not strictly counter to the "everything can drop everywhere" policy.
Targeted farming does imply that some places are better than others for a given resource or item. I'm really happy that this means that GGG can "shard" rare materials, though. If it takes 20 cards to get a Mirror and each drops at 1/20th Mirror rarity, then people will be able to trade parts of mirrors instead of all or nothing. It's like adding nickels and dimes when all we have are dollar bills, which is a great thing. |
